Understanding the Stinging Insect Problem in Goodyear

Goodyear's desert environment is home to a variety of bees and wasps, some of which can pose significant risks. The most notable concern is the prevalence of Africanized honey bees, which are known for their defensive behavior and tendency to swarm aggressively 1 2 3. This makes DIY removal attempts not just unwise, but dangerous. Professional pest management for stinging insects is essential, as experts are trained to handle aggressive colonies, identify species, and use the correct protective equipment and techniques to resolve the issue safely.

Beyond safety, a professional approach addresses the root of the problem. Wasps and bees aren't just a nuisance; they can cause real damage. Bees, in particular, will build extensive wax honeycombs and produce honey, which can seep through walls and ceilings, leading to stains, unpleasant odors, and attracting other pests. A comprehensive removal service doesn't just eliminate the insects-it includes the crucial step of removing all honeycomb and repairing any damage to prevent future issues 1 4 5.

Common Hiding Spots for Bees and Wasps Around Your Home

Stinging insects are adept at finding sheltered spots to build their nests. Knowing where to look can help you identify a problem early. They seek out protected voids that offer shelter from the elements and predators.

  • Structural Voids: This is the most common and problematic location. Bees and wasps will enter through tiny cracks to establish colonies inside block walls, attics, rooflines, ceilings, and under eaves 6 7.
  • Utility Areas: Protected boxes are prime real estate. Check pool equipment boxes, irrigation control boxes, and exterior electrical or utility boxes 1 8 6.
  • Outdoor Structures: Don't overlook trees, dense shrubs, under sheds and decks, within fence posts, and even in outdoor furniture or unused grills 1 7 9.
  • Ground Nests: Species like yellowjackets and some solitary bees prefer to nest underground in old rodent burrows or other cavities in the soil 6 7.

Regular inspections of these areas, especially during peak seasons, can help you catch an infestation before it grows large and more difficult-and costly-to address.

The Professional Removal Process: What to Expect

When you contact a professional for stinging insect control in Goodyear, the process typically follows several key steps designed for safety and long-term effectiveness.

  1. Inspection and Assessment: A technician will first identify the insect species (bee vs. wasp, Africanized vs. European honey bee), locate the exact nest or hive entrance, and assess the size of the colony and its location within the structure.
  2. Method Selection: Based on the inspection, the professional will recommend a course of action. For desirable honey bee swarms that are easily accessible, live bee removal and relocation by a trained beekeeper is often possible and preferred to protect pollinators 1 4. For established hives inside walls or for aggressive wasp nests, treatment and removal are usually necessary.
  3. Removal and Extraction: This is the core service. The colony is safely eliminated. For bees, this involves carefully removing every part of the hive, including all honeycomb and honey. Leaving any behind will attract new swarms or cause decay and damage 1 2 5.
  4. Clean-up and Exclusion: The area is cleaned of all residues. Finally, and most importantly, the entry points used by the insects are sealed and repaired to prevent re-infestation. This may involve minor stucco, drywall, or roofing repairs 4 5.

Many reputable local services offer fast, same-day response for urgent situations and stand behind their work with a guarantee against re-infestation in the same location 4 10.

A Seasonal Guide to Bee and Wasp Activity

The activity level and behavior of stinging insects in Goodyear change dramatically with the seasons. Being aware of these patterns can help you stay proactive.

  • Late Winter to Early Spring (February - April): As temperatures begin to rise, overwintered wasp queens emerge to start searching for new nest sites. Honey bee colonies become more active, increasing their foraging flights 1 3 11. This is a key time to seal potential entry points around your home.
  • Late Spring to Mid-Summer (May - July): This is the primary bee swarm season in Arizona 1 3. Established colonies split, sending out swarms to form new hives. Colony populations expand rapidly, and defensive behavior can increase with the heat and population density.
  • Late Summer to Early Fall (August - October): Wasp populations reach their peak and become notably more aggressive as natural food sources like insects begin to dwindle 3 12. Honey bees remain highly active, often focusing on foraging for water to help cool their hives during extreme heat 13.
  • Late Fall to Winter (November - January): Activity slows significantly. Most wasp colonies die off, leaving only mated queens to hibernate. Honey bee colonies contract, with "winter bees" hunkering down in the hive to survive the cooler months 11 14.

Understanding Service Options and Investment

Choosing the right service depends on your specific problem. Local providers generally offer a range of solutions:

  • Live Bee Removal/Relocation: Specialized beekeepers humanely capture and relocate accessible swarms or colonies to apiaries. This is ideal for honey bees in trees or other open areas.
  • Structural Hive Removal: For colonies embedded in walls, attics, or roofs, this intensive service involves opening the structure, removing the hive and comb, cleaning, and repairing.
  • Wasp and Hornet Nest Treatment: Targeted elimination of wasp, hornet, or yellowjacket nests, often followed by removal.

The cost for these services varies based on the location, accessibility, and size of the nest or hive. A simple, accessible swarm removal will be on the lower end of the scale, while a large, established hive deep within a block wall will require more labor and materials, reflecting a higher cost 15. The most valuable step you can take is to get a free estimate. Most established companies will provide a detailed quote over the phone or after a quick site visit, allowing you to understand the scope and investment before any work begins 4 10.
